What to expect the 1st dr visit

posted 2nd Oct
Tomorrow I have my first OB appt for the baby. Super excited. I know Ill have tons of paper work to fill out since its a new dr at a new place, but what should I expect? I want to be prepared for everything that is to come. They know that I dont know when my last period was, so will they automatically give me an ultrasound at 9 weeks? Whats to expect my first visit? (hoping for an ultrasound and to know my due date and how far along I really am) oh and ive already done blood work (military is confusing but its all connected so they know ive done it since its in the same clinic) !!

At my frst app the doc checked my blood pressure, did a pap and culture, I had to pee on a protien stick, they did a vag u/s to see how far along I was, gave me papers to get blood work done (which I did after app), and answered my questions. Thats about it lol.

At mine, they do the paperwork, weigh you, check blood pressure and heart rate, take blood work, have you pee in a cup, meet with the Dr. and discuss things, do a pap and you get an u/s.
